when you reverse the digits of a certain two-digit number you decrease its value by 45. What is the number if the sum of its digits is 5

Answers

Answer:

The number is 50.

Step-by-step explanation:

We need to understand the problem and convert it into a mathematical equation, or a series of equations. That way, we can solve them with ease.

The first thing we can do is to assign variables to represent the values that we do not know.

Let us assign the first number to be = x and the second number to be = y.

Important!

At this point, we must put their place values into consideration.

Since we are dealing with a two-digit number, we only have tens and units.

We will account for the place values of the variables assigned (x and y) by multiplying them by 10 and 1

x is the tens place value. To occupy this place value, it will become 10x

y is the unit place value. To occupy this place value, it will become 1 X y = y

This means that the original number is of the format x y

To convert this to an equation, it will become 10 (x) + y

Once the number order is reversed we will have 10 (x) + y = 10(y) + x - 45

grouping like terms

10x-x - 10y +y = - 45

9x -9y = - 45

From the second statement, we also have that x + y = 5

hence we have two equations x + y = 5   ---------- equation 1

                                                  9x -9y = - 45 ------------ equation 2

solving simultaneously, we have that the two numbers are 0 and 5

The number therefore, is 50

x = 5 and y = 0

Given that Cosecant (t) = negative StartFraction 13 Over 5 EndFraction for Pi less-than t less-than StartFraction 3 pi Over 2 EndFraction use an appropriate identity to find the value of cot(t).

Answers

Answer:

[tex]\bold{cot(t) =\dfrac{12}{5}}[/tex]

Step-by-step explanation:

Given that:

[tex]Cosec (t) = -\frac{13}5[/tex]

for [tex]\pi < t < \frac{3 \pi}2[/tex]

That means, angle [tex]t[/tex] is in the 3rd quadrant.

To find:

Value of cot(t)

Solution:

First of all, let us recall what trigonometric ratios are positive and what trigonometric ratios are negative in 3rd quadrant.

In 3rd quadrant, tangent and cotangent are positive.

All other trigonometric ratios are negative.

Let us have a look at the following identity:

[tex]cosec^2\theta -cot^2\theta =1[/tex]

here, [tex]\theta =t[/tex]

So, [tex]cosec^2t-cot^2t=1[/tex]

[tex]\Rightarrow (-\dfrac{13}{5})^2-cot^2t=1\\\Rightarrow (\dfrac{169}{25})-cot^2t=1\\\Rightarrow \dfrac{169}{25}-1=cot^2t\\\Rightarrow \dfrac{169-25}{25}=cot^2t\\\Rightarrow \dfrac{144}{25}=cot^2t\\\Rightarrow cot(t)=\pm\sqrt{\dfrac{144}{25}}\\\Rightarrow cot(t)=\pm\dfrac{12}{5}[/tex]

But, angle [tex]t[/tex] is in 3rd quadrant, so value of

[tex]\bold{cot(t) =\dfrac{12}{5}}[/tex]
